Output 58ec680517f37dc433a53eb0f261600a43ba0c6288313d3701143499d1af68c0:1

value
21619706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70845cb0e29e9df8c4ab319ee0d6be90027687d1 OP_EQUAL
address
MJA6UbNDFNZ7ZrHfgiUpc5zQ8kivUAtEVG
transaction
58ec680517f37dc433a53eb0f261600a43ba0c6288313d3701143499d1af68c0
spent
true